It's their Rock Out contest (which ran in 2007), where they challenged people to come up with creative music/rhythm flash games. All the games are available for free to play. People have come up with some interesting cross genre concepts, such as "Bom Beat Battle"-- a fighting game.
I haven't been through all of them yet. I will say that "SuperCrazy Guitar Maniac Delue 3" (SC Guitar Maniac Dx 3) by Shinki was impressive in terms of how closely the gameplay reminded me of Guitar Hero. The notetracking was better than I've found in other flash-based rhythm games, too.
